6. They're already making excuses if she should win
Robbie Gordon said that he wouldn't race against her because she has a weight advantage. She's 5'2 and 100 pounds where Robbies is a foot taller and a hundred pounds heavier. Seems the IRL only weighs the car, not the car and driver combined, so there's some legitimacy to that argument.

91. Where ya been, Julie?
Women have been racing for years.

Janet Guthrie, Lyn St. James, Sarah Fisher and now Danica Patrick. All have run in the 500.
